PIRATES FALL IN FIRST HOME MEET TO UTPB

GEORGETOWN, Texas – The Pirates were out-manned in their first home meet and fell to the University of Texas – Permian Basin 132-57. Four swimmers posted personal best times during the dual meet and two took first place in their events.

Stephen Montes took first place in the 1000 free with a personal best time of 10:42.97, 56 seconds ahead of second place finisher UTPB’s Charnholm.

Patrick Flanigan captured the other first place finishing, coming with a time of 23.25 in the 50 free which was a personal best time for him.

Thomas Newman posted season best times in two events during the meet, the 100 free and 100 breast. In the 100 free he came in at 56.57 for fourth place while in the 100 breast his time of 1:12.63 earned him fifth place.

Jon LaRochelle earned fourth place in the 200 individual medley with a time of 2:15.31 which was a personal best.

The Pirates continue to make big jumps in times and are poised to make waves at meets as the season continues. They head to the University of Incarnate Word Invitational on January 29-30 before hosting McMurry University in what will be a hotly contested dual meet on February 6th.
